LibreOffice
LibreOffice 7.4 SDK API Reference
List of all members
ShapeCollection Service Referencepublished

This service describes a generic container to manage collections of Shape. More...

import"ShapeCollection.idl";

Inheritance diagram for ShapeCollection:
XShapes XIndexAccess XElementAccess XInterface

Additional Inherited Members

- Public Member Functions inherited from XShapes
void add ([in] com::sun::star::drawing::XShape xShape)
 inserts a Shape into this collection. More...
 
void remove ([in] com::sun::star::drawing::XShape xShape)
 removes a Shape from this collection. More...
 
- Public Member Functions inherited from XIndexAccess
long getCount ()
 
any getByIndex ([in] long Index) raises ( com::sun::star::lang::IndexOutOfBoundsException, com::sun::star::lang::WrappedTargetException )
 
- Public Member Functions inherited from XElementAccess
type getElementType ()
 
boolean hasElements ()
 
- Public Member Functions inherited from XInterface
any queryInterface ([in] type aType)
 queries for a new interface to an existing UNO object. More...
 
void acquire ()
 increases the reference counter by one. More...
 
void release ()
 decreases the reference counter by one. More...
 

Detailed Description

This service describes a generic container to manage collections of Shape.

The Shape that are added to this collection are not owned by the collection.

This service is used by the view f.e. to return a collection of Shape that are selected at the ui.

Developers Guide
Drawings and Presentations - Grouping, Combining and Binding

The documentation for this service was generated from the following file: